New government program: Minister commissioning on March 3?

On Sunday, the parties ÖVP, SPÖ and NEOS continued their coalition negotiations in order to present a joint government program by the middle of the next week. The conversations were intensely and, as krone.at , the greatest hurdles in factual issues and when distributing the item were apparently overcome. Despite the promising progress, it remains exciting: The NEOS will have to hold a membership vote to the coalition on March 2, before the new ministerial ranks could take place on March 3.

political movements and retreats

There are currently wildest speculation about the ministerial posts. Names like Wolfgang Hattmannsdorfer and Barbara Eibinger-Miedl are traded as possible Minister of Economy. Claudia Plakolm from the ranks of the Neos could also play a crucial role. At the same time, Foreign Minister and Interim Chancellor Alexander Schallenberg announced his withdrawal and said that he had long thought about this decision, such as reported.

Schallenberg's withdrawal could indicate that the Foreign Ministry, possibly together with the educational department, will fall into the hands of the NEOS. According to the latest information, the Ministry of Finance is also to be submitted to the SPÖ from the ÖVP, while the ÖVP retains the Interior Ministry. The specific schedule for the coming days could be announced on Tuesday.
